Katara murder: Vikas gets no relief from SC

The Supreme Court on Monday refrained from granting bail to Vikas Yadav, son of former Rajya Sabha member DP Yadav and prime accused in the Nitish Katara murder case.

A bench comprising Chief Justices K G Balakrishnan and justices R V Raveendran and L S Panta, however, sought replies from the Delhi and UP police on the plea of the accused.

Senior counsel K T S Tulsi, appearing for the accused, sought bail to Vikas on the ground that the latter had lost about 10kg weight due to suspected Tuberculosis, which he reportedly contracted during his five-year stay in the jail.

He

submitted that Vikas should be released on humanitarian grounds as it would enable his family to provide him with proper medical facilities.

Tulsi, further argued that Vikas, who is in jail for the past five years was entitled to bail as his cousin and co-accused Vishal Yadav has already been granted bail by the Delhi High Court.

However, the apex court refrained from passing any relief as the Delhi government, which is probing the murder case, has not been made a party to the bail plea. The bench then issued notices to the Delhi and UP police for their response on the bail application.
